A hydroponic tower is a vertical gardening system designed for cultivating plants without the use of soil. Instead, it relies on a nutrient-rich water solution that circulates through the tower, providing essential minerals and elements directly to the plant roots. Each tier of the tower typically contains pockets or slots for planting, allowing for efficient use of vertical space. PentaDelay is a Java software able to manage students delay in an autonomus way without use of personnel. The late student, using a bar code reader at the school entrance, can scan his / her identity document: the software independently recognizes the student, records the delay and prints a little paper to be presented to the teacher. I made also an Android app able to scan the document only once, and use the app to register the delay, in case the student forgets the document.
